Rifles like this one were the specialty of a very few gunmakers in the early-19th Century. One of these was David Boyer of Schuylkill County, Pennsylvania and the Angstadts of Berks County. There was an unquestionable advantage in having two shots at the ready in a day when most would only have one. Whether hunting, attacking or defending, it was invaluable to be able to have a quick follow-up shot. However, these were not easy to build in the least as superposing barrels and regulating the sights calls for great skill and lots of time.
